BALTIMORE MAN BOWLS PERFECT SERIES

HOPKINSVILLE, Kent. – Richard Jerome Jr. was not supposed to be bowling that night.

He was just filling in for someone. His league bowls on Tuesday.

But Dec. 22, found Jerome at Brunswick Perry Hall Lanes in Baltimore by fate or luck or fortune, armed with an Ebonite NVD. He rolled a perfect game that night — not a first or even a second. He’d thrown two perfect games in a series before, he said.

The difference on this particular Monday night was that Jerome rolled three perfect games — in a row.

“It was awesome,” he said. “It was indescribable. The whole bowling alley was watching me.”

Two leagues were already in play; two more leagues were coming in, he said, making for a full house at approximately 250 people.

“I realized about the seventh frame that it was possible,” Jerome said. “Monday Night Football was on and I was watching that between frames. I was just trying to stay focused.”

The 29-year-old Baltimore man started bowling at age 18 in a league with his parents and although he has thrown other bowling balls in the past, he has found himself more partial to the Ebonite brand. In fact, Jerome said, the majority of his honors have been with Ebonite balls.

“(Ebonite) is all I’ve been bowling with lately,” he said.

The company shares Jerome’s excitement, according to Ebonite Brand Manager Ed Gallagher.

“Ebonite is thrilled with this incredible achievement of bowling a 900 series,” Gallagher said. “And to do it with an Ebonite NVD is just terrific.”

Ebonite International, Inc. District Sales Manager Shawn Morris echoed Gallagher’s thoughts regarding Jerome’s accomplishment.

“(Jerome) is an extremely talented bowler,” Morris said. “… Bowling a 900 series is something all bowlers dream about.”

Now that Jerome has a perfect series under his belt he is planning to go higher in the sport. He will start preparing for eastern regionals coming this summer and hopefully begin a new chapter.

“Now it’s like ‘what’s the point?’” he said. “It’s time to try for something bigger.”
